 Description of the problemI have read somewhere else http://www. Dodgetalk. Com/forums/showthread. Php? T=364235) that other people have been having the same problem i have had. My heated mirrors are starting to burn when i use the heated mirror function to get rid of the condensation. I am not sure if there is a thermal regulator switch, or a safety that has been acting up, but the heat from the coil on the back of the mirror is starting to discolor the face of the mirror. I attached two pictures. They are of the right side mirror, and it is only starting on the bottom. When i noticed it, i stopped using the heaters, but it would be nice to be able to use them an not worry about them making the whole mirror brown. I am not sure if there needs to be a timer added, or a thermal safety switch, or what, but something needs to be done. 2010 dodge ram 2500 hd diesel, only purchased april/may 2015 with 52,000 miles total.

  • What is Recall?

    A recall is when a product is removed from the market or a correction is made to the product because it is either defective or potentially harmful.
  • What is Failure?

    Failure is the state or condition of not meeting a desirable or intended objective, and may be viewed as the opposite of success. Product failure ranges from failure to sell the product to fracture of the product, in the worst cases leading to personal injury, the province of forensic engineering.
  • What is Defect?

    Non-conformance of a car component with the specified requirements, or non-fulfillment of user expectations, including the safety aspects.
